Objective
The students can explain the impact of different factors to the energy use of a building. They understand the principles of local solar energy production and use. They can produce the energy efficiency documentation required in the building permit process. They can use dynamic simulation tools to calculate the indoor environment, energy use and cooling load of a building. They master measures to prevent overheating during the summer. The students are able to make life cycle calculation to support decision making and assess the environmental impact during the life cycle of a building. They can explain the role of use and maintenance on the energy economy of a building.
Content
Energy- and LCC-Calculation (5 ECTS)
- Factors of energy efficiency
- Laws and statutes regulating the energy efficiency of buildings
- Calculation of indoor environment and energy use using dynamic simulation tools.
- Basics of solar energy and solar panels. Evaluation of the amount of solar thermal energy
- Life cycle calculation and life cycle assessment.
Energy efficient maintenance and renovation (2 op)
Local energy production and connection to smart energy grid (2op)
Mathematics (1 ECT)
